MYR Group Inc. Debt to Equity Ratio Formula & Definition

Debt to Equity measures financial leverage by comparing total debt to shareholders' equity.

About MYR Group Inc.

Operating across the United States and Canada, MYR Group Inc. is a leading provider of electrical construction services, delivered through its two core divisions: Transmission and Distribution, and Commercial and Industrial. Its Transmission and Distribution division specializes in comprehensive services for electrical transmission and distribution grids, as well as substation infrastructure. These offerings span design, engineering, procurement, construction, enhancements, upkeep, and repairs, primarily targeting clients within the electric utility sector. Key activities include building and maintaining high-voltage transmission lines, substations, and both underground and overhead lower-voltage distribution systems. The segment also handles renewable power installations, some gas construction projects, and critical emergency restoration following natural disasters like hurricanes or ice storms. As a prime contractor, MYR serves a diverse client base, including investor-owned utilities, cooperatives, private developers, government-funded entities, independent power producers, transmission companies, industrial facility owners, and other contractors. The Commercial and Industrial division delivers a variety of services, encompassing the design, installation, maintenance, and repair of electrical wiring for commercial and industrial settings. This also extends to installing traffic control networks and lighting systems for bridges, roadways, and tunnels. Their expertise is applied across a wide array of venues, such as airports, hospitals, data centers, hotels, stadiums, convention centers, renewable energy sites, manufacturing and processing plants, wastewater treatment facilities, mining operations, and transportation management systems. Clients for this segment include general contractors, commercial and industrial property owners, government agencies, and developers. Established in 1891, MYR Group Inc. maintains its corporate headquarters in Henderson, Colorado.
